High Temperature Ceramic Bearings A Reliable Solution for Extreme Conditions


In the ever-evolving world of engineering and manufacturing, the demand for high-performance materials and components is on the rise. One such component that is gaining significant attention is high temperature ceramic bearings. These specialized bearings are designed to operate in extreme conditions where traditional materials would fail, making them a vital element in various industries.


High temperature ceramic bearings are primarily made from advanced ceramic materials such as silicon nitride, alumina, or zirconia. These materials possess exceptional properties that enable them to withstand elevated temperatures, high loads, and corrosive environments. Unlike conventional steel bearings, ceramic bearings can typically operate at temperatures exceeding 1000°F (540°C) without losing structural integrity or performance.


One of the key advantages of high temperature ceramic bearings is their ability to reduce friction. Their smooth surfaces and low coefficient of friction minimize energy loss and heat generation, contributing to improved efficiency in machinery. This is particularly beneficial in applications such as aerospace, automotive, and industrial processes, where every ounce of efficiency translates to significant cost savings and performance improvements.

Moreover, high temperature ceramic bearings are not only resistant to thermal degradation but also to wear and corrosion. This makes them ideal for use in harsh environments, including those found in chemical processing, power generation, and oil and gas exploration. Businesses that rely on these industries understand the importance of durability and longevity in bearings, as the cost of equipment failure can be substantial.
